Madikeri - Bangalore bus punctuality?

KSRTC lists the Volvo from Madikeri (airavath volvo) which leaves at 23-15 and arrives at Kempegowda at 4-45 the next morning. Any idea on whether the bus is usually on time, or delayed? I need to book a flight to Mumbai, for which i plan to take the BMTC Volvo from Kempegowda to the airport, immediately after arriving in Bangalore.

Would it be safe to book a flight at around 8-30, or would it be a good idea to have some more time-buffer? (I guess more buffer is alway good, but am planning for the more likely scenario)

Usually these night buses will be on time and even though if it is late by an hour you could be in the aiport by 7 am.
